    What are the Benefits of Music in Education?

    Music is a universal language that speaks to the heart, ignites the imagination, and transforms lives. In education, music is much more than entertainment—it’s a powerful tool that can shape cognitive development, enhance emotional well-being, and boost academic performance. Let’s dive into how music creates a symphony of benefits for students and enriches their educational journey.

    The Impact of Music on Cognitive Development

    Did you know that music can literally change the way your brain works? Learning music engages multiple areas of the brain, including those responsible for language, memory, and motor coordination. When students practice an instrument or sing, they are essentially giving their brains a workout.     One fascinating benefit is how music helps develop spatial-temporal skills, which are crucial for solving problems in mathematics and science. This happens because music requires an understanding of patterns and sequences—skills that directly translate to these subjects.

    Moreover, studies show that children who study music tend to have better memory and attention spans. Music training enhances the brain’s ability to retain and process information, which benefits students across all academic subjects. 

    Music as a Boost for Emotional Well-Being

    In the midst of exams, homework, and life’s pressures, students often feel overwhelmed. Music offers a much-needed escape. Listening to or creating music helps regulate emotions, reducing stress and anxiety while fostering a sense of calm.

    Playing music or singing in a group encourages collaboration, empathy, and a sense of belonging. This sense of community can be especially important for shy or introverted students who might struggle to connect socially in other ways.

    For students struggling with self-esteem, music can serve as a confidence booster. Whether it’s mastering a challenging piece on the piano or performing in front of an audience, these accomplishments help students feel capable and proud of their abilities. 

    Academic Achievement and Music: A Powerful Duo

    Music doesn’t just make students happier—it also helps them perform better academically. Research has shown that students involved in music education tend to have higher grades and standardized test scores. Why? Because music enhances critical thinking, discipline, and time-management skills.

    Learning music requires perseverance and consistent effort. Students must practice regularly, focus intently, and strive for improvement—all of which contribute to a strong work ethic. These skills spill over into other academic areas, helping students excel in tasks that require dedication and precision.

    In addition, music fosters creativity and innovation. These qualities are highly valued in today’s rapidly changing world and can set students apart in both academics and their future careers.

    Using Music to Improve Focus, Memory, and Creativity

    Music is a secret weapon for improving focus, memory, and creativity in the classroom.

    Let’s talk focus first. Background music, particularly classical or instrumental tracks, can create a calming atmosphere that helps students concentrate. While not every student responds to background music in the same way, many find it easier to stay on task when soft melodies are playing.

    When it comes to memory, music is like a magical mnemonic device. Think about how easily you can recall song lyrics or tunes from years ago. This same principle can be applied to learning. Teachers can use music to help students memorize formulas, historical dates, or even vocabulary words by setting the information to a catchy tune.

    Creativity thrives in a musical environment. Encouraging students to write songs, compose music, or even improvise on an instrument gives them the freedom to express themselves in unique ways. This sparks innovative thinking and can lead to breakthroughs in other areas, from writing essays to solving complex math problems.

    Incorporating Music Across Various Subjects

    One of the most exciting aspects of music in education is its versatility. Music isn’t just for the music room—it can be woven into lessons in almost any subject.

    Mathematics: Rhythm and beats can make math lessons more engaging. For example, students can learn about fractions by clapping to the rhythm of quarter, half, and whole notes.

    History: Songs from different eras bring history to life. Studying folk songs or wartime anthems provides insight into the culture and emotions of people from the past.

    Science: Music can help students understand scientific concepts like sound waves, frequency, and resonance. It’s also a great way to introduce STEM concepts creatively, such as designing instruments or exploring the physics of music.

    Language Arts: Lyrics are a goldmine for language learning. Teachers can use songs to teach vocabulary, poetry, and storytelling. For ESL students, singing songs in their target language helps improve pronunciation and fluency.

    Physical Education: Music adds energy and excitement to physical activities. Whether it’s choreographing a dance routine or incorporating rhythm into movement exercises, music gets students moving and keeps them motivated.

    Music as a Tool for Inclusion

    Music also serves as a bridge, fostering inclusion and unity in diverse classrooms. Students from different cultural backgrounds can share their traditions through music, promoting understanding and appreciation for diversity.

    For students with special needs, music can be particularly transformative. It offers alternative ways to communicate, express feelings, and engage with learning. Whether it’s through drumming circles or adaptive instruments, music creates opportunities for every student to shine. 

    Tips for Bringing Music into the Classroom

    If you’re an educator, you might be wondering how to make music a part of your daily lessons. Here are a few ideas to get started: 

    Start the Day with Music: Play uplifting songs during morning routines to energize students and set a positive tone for the day. 

    Use Music for Transitions: Songs can signal the beginning or end of activities, helping students move smoothly from one task to another. 

    Incorporate Songs into Lessons: Find or create songs that align with the curriculum. For instance, use a multiplication rap to teach times tables or a weather song for a science lesson.

    Encourage Participation: Let students create their own songs or jingles related to what they’re learning. This hands-on activity reinforces concepts and makes learning fun.

    Celebrate with Music: Use music to celebrate achievements or lighten the mood during challenging times. A quick dance break or sing-along can work wonders for morale.

    The Lasting Impact of Music Education

    The benefits of music in education extend far beyond the classroom. Students who engage with music develop skills that serve them throughout their lives—creativity, collaboration, and emotional intelligence, to name just a few. They also carry with them a love for the arts that can bring joy and meaning to their future.

    Music has the power to turn lessons into lifelong memories, to inspire minds, and to touch hearts. By embracing music in education, we open doors to a world of possibilities for students. So, let the music play, and watch the magic unfold!
